At 17:42, Borama is a city in northern Somalia. It’s close to Zeila, an ancient town where some of the companions of prophet Muhammad pbuh settled during the first hijra (when they migrated to Abyssinia).

@@BUKHAREE Masjid qiblatayn in Zeila has 2 qibla because it was built before it was revealed that only the direction to the 🕋 will be the qibla, it’s also the second oldest Masjid outside of Saudi Arabia after the one in Eritrea.

Muslims traditionally were living in D.C.,Detroit, etc ;but both recent Muslim immigrants and established Muslims form California,Detroit,Chicago ,etc have moved to Texas; cause the weather is more similar to many of their countries.Also more opportunities ;and less discrimination :less anti-Muslim.Many Muslims from all over live in Texas: Ethiopians,Somalis,, Sudanese, Afghans,Turks,Kurds,etc .Many of the Somalians that have retired have left Minnesota;cause it is tooo cold and moved to Texas , Oklahoma,Phoenix,Florida .
